BRITISH INDIA 1808 MADRAS PRESIDENCY STATE 10 CASH COPPER COIN British India 1808 Madras Presidency State 10 Cash Copper Coin appeared on eBay auction site at basic price of Rs. 799 in buy it format. This 10 cash coin was minted in copper and has a weight of 4.66 grams. Coin is in good condition and priced at about the maximum of its price. The coin is described as East India Company Coin.
